The Customs Committee held on Tuesday (25.07.2023) the ordinary meeting within the framework of the Third Round of the Central American Customs Union first semester of 2023, SIECA reported.

El Salvador hosted the event coinciding with its Pro Tempore Presidency of the body that reports directly to the Council of Ministers of Economic Integration (COMIECO) and details were given of the work during this period.

According to SIECA, the customs services authorities of the Central American region followed up on the different projects and works by the following technical groups:

  • Technical Regulatory Group
  • IT Technical Group
  • Technical Risk Group
  • Authorized Economic Operator Technical Group
  • CAUCA/RECAUCA Drafting Committee
  • Central American Commission for Customs Valuation of Goods
  • Ad Hoc Group Study of Dispatch Times
  • Ad Hoc Group on Customs Modernization

Additionally, the Customs Committee reviewed the progress in updating the Central American Trade Facilitation and Competitiveness Strategy, as well as the next steps for the implementation of the Regional Master Plan for Mobility and Logistics 2035.

As can be seen, these meetings are aimed at giving continuity to the commitments arising from regional negotiations and at discussing issues of interest for Central American integration and the strengthening of trade.
